FDA clears wearable heart device that captures multiple signals at once

Cardiosense CardioTag

The newly approved device captures electrocardiogram, photoplethysmogram and seismocardiogram signals at the same time. It can also be paired with advanced AI models to monitor patients for specific conditions.
